WebWhen growing dill in a container, make sure the pot you are using is at least 12 inches deep and 12 inches in diameter so the root system has enough room to develop. Additionally, select a potting soil that is light and airy with added nutrients in it to give the dill plants a good start. Water consistently, keeping the soil moist but not soggy.
